Antibodies against cisplatin-modified DNA and cisplatin-modified (di)nucleotides

Insights

Researchers developed specific antibodies to detect cis-diamminedichloroplatinum-(II) (cis-DDP) DNA adducts. Antiserum NKI-A59 enables in situ detection of cis-DDP-DNA adducts at clinically relevant platinum levels.

Area of Science:

  • Biochemistry
  • Molecular Biology
  • Immunology

Background:

  • Cytotoxic effects of cis-diamminedichloroplatinum-(II) (cis-DDP) are linked to DNA binding.
  • Accurate detection of cis-DDP-DNA adducts is crucial for understanding its mechanism of action.
  • Existing methods for studying cis-DDP-DNA binding rely on specific antibodies.

Purpose of the Study:

  • To develop and characterize novel antisera for detecting cis-DDP-modified DNA.
  • To evaluate the utility of these antisera in enzyme-linked immunosorbent assays (ELISA) and immunocytochemical assays.
  • To identify antibodies suitable for detecting cis-DDP-DNA adducts at clinically relevant levels.

Main Methods:

  • Raised four rabbit antisera against cis-DDP-modified DNA and (di)nucleotides.
  • Assessed antibody reactivity using ELISA and quantitative immunocytochemical assays.
  • Determined affinity for various platinum compounds, DNA modification levels, and DNA types.

Main Results:

  • Antiserum NKI-A59 demonstrated high affinity for cis-DDP- and CBDCA-modified DNA, enabling detection at low fmol levels.
  • NKI-A59 showed specificity for cis-DDP-modified DNA, with binding decreasing at lower modification levels.
  • Antisera NKI-A68, NKI-A10, and NKI-A39 were effective for analyzing digested cis-DDP-modified DNA in ELISA.

Conclusions:

  • NKI-A59 is the first described antiserum suitable for in situ detection of cis-DDP-DNA adducts at clinically relevant platinum levels.
  • NKI-A68, NKI-A10, and NKI-A39 are valuable for platinum-DNA adduct analysis of digested DNA.
  • NKI-A59 facilitates platinum-DNA adduct detection at the single-cell level via immunocytochemistry.
